The US wood pallet industry recovers 95%+ of pallets entering the recycle stream per NWPCA member surveys. California operations participate in this circular economy through pallet pickup programs, sortation, repair, and resale or scrap processing per the EPA Sustainable Materials Management (SMM) hierarchy.
| Grade | Buy-Back Rate | Description |
|---|---|---|
| Grade A | $3-6 per pallet | No broken/missing components |
| Grade B | $1-3 per pallet | At least one repair, full structural integrity |
| Grade C | $0-1 per pallet | Visible defects but functional |
| Scrap | Free pickup, no payment | Below Grade C, processed into mulch/biomass |
